Comparing a recommendation for self-paced versus moderate intensity physical activity for midlife adults: Rationale
Lauren Connell Bohlen1, Lisa R LaRowe2, Shira I Dunsiger1
1Brown University School of Public Health, Center for Health Promotion and Health Equity, Providence, RI, USA.
Abstract:
Current U.S. guidelines recommend that adults obtain 150 min per week of moderate intensity physical activity (PA), 75 min of vigorous intensity PA, or some equivalent combination. However, less than half of U.S. adults reach this goal, with the proportion even smaller among adults with overweight or obesity. Moreover, regular PA declines after age 45-50. Previous research suggests a shift in national guidelines to emphasize PA of a self-selected intensity (i.e., self-paced), instead of prescribed moderate intensity PA, may result in better adherence to PA programs, particularly among midlife adults with overweight or obesity. The present paper presents the protocol for a field-based RCT testing the hypothesis that adherence to PA programs is improved when PA is explicitly recommended to be self-paced rather than prescribed at moderate intensity among midlife (ages 50-64) adults (N = 240) with overweight or obesity. All participants receive a 12-month intervention designed to help them overcome barriers to regular PA and are randomly assigned to either self-paced or prescribed moderate intensity PA. The primary outcome is total volume of PA (minutes by intensity) as measured by accelerometry. Secondary outcomes include self-reported min/week of PA and changes in bodyweight. Additionally, using ecological momentary assessment, we examine putative mediators of treatment effects. We hypothesize self-paced PA will lead to a more positive affective response to PA, more perceived autonomy, and lower perceived exertion during PA, and thus greater increases in PA behavior. Findings will have direct implications for PA intensity recommendations among midlife adults with overweight or obesity.
